The NIKE, Inc. Global Supply Chain & Operations (GSCO) team is the engine that propels product
around the world. Our Supply Chain experts ensure that every year, almost a billion units of
footwear, apparel and equipment arrive at the right place, at the right time. We plan, make, and
position products to deliver on our athlete* promise on a global scale. GSCO strives towards a
more responsive, resilient, and responsible supply chain to drive efficiencies and support the
rapid evolution and growth of our marketplace and consumers.

As a Supply Chain Innovation Intern, you will have an opportunity to work on the following types of projects:
Influence Nike’s Sourcing & Manufacturing strategy through:
Development of sourcing & costing frameworks for new geos
Evaluation of supplier capabilities to drive flexibility in the source base
Establishment of internal and external partner engagement models
Optimize Nike Supply Chain processes through:
Data analytics and system mapping
Formulation of metrics & KPIs that relate to Nike’s targets
Creation of tools and playbooks for cross-functional stakeholders
Supply & Demand forecasting & planning
